Graphite Drawings by Mateo Pizarro

Colombian artist Mateo Pizarro is inspired by contradictions. His graphite drawings combine animals with elements of human creation, merging nature with technological advancements or conflicting scenes.

Surrealistic Gifs by Yi Pan

Yi Pan is a 26 year old Taiwanese designer based in New York and she creates Gifs because it is ‘the most ideal form for me to represent those random and crazy ideas in my mind’.  What is in her mind is fun but also weird surrealistic moving images with long tongued birds and hands running through forests and bugs in bed, which she creates in Photoshop and After Effects with an elegantly textured palette and smoothly looping motion.  She said she likes to harass her friends by sending them her Gifs, which is quite a bit different than the usual cute dog gifs most people get!
